dc.description.abstract | This research involves the development of a sustainable synthesis procedure for producing magnetic framework composites (MFCs) comprised of citrate coated iron oxide nanoparticles and a zinc based citrate metal-organic framework, commonly known as UTSA-16. These materials have potential application in carbon dioxide capture. Data collected informed conditions relevant to optimisation based on yield, textural properties, and performance of the MFCs. Data include particle images (microscopy), heating profiles, gas sorption data, magnetic properties measurements, thermogravimetric data (thermal decomposition), laboratory notes taken during the research. | en_UK |
